  • A comparison of two things using the words like or as
    Simile
  •  15
  • A comparison of two things by saying one thing is another
    Metaphor
  •  15
  • An extreme exaggeration used to make a point
    Hyperbole
  •  15
  • Giving human qualities to an object
    Personification
    animal
    or idea
  •  15
  • Words that imitate sounds
    Onomatopoeia
  •  15
  • The repetition of the same beginning sound in a group of words
    Alliteration
  •  15
  • A phrase that has a meaning different from what the words actually say
    Idiom
